Form 4: Vertex CFO John Schwab Reports Stock Transactions
SEC Form 4 Filing
CFO John Schwab reports the acquisition and disposal of Vertex, Inc. Class A Common Stock due to the vesting of restricted stock units.
Summary
- On February 28, 2025, John Schwab, the CFO of Vertex, Inc., reported transactions involving Class A Common Stock.
- Schwab acquired 1,721 shares of Class A Common Stock upon the vesting of restricted stock units.
- He then disposed of 932 shares to cover tax obligations at a price of $32.29 per share.
- Following these transactions, Schwab beneficially owns 89,624 shares of Class A Common Stock directly.
